Looking after your refurbished wheels

A little care helps keep the finish looking its best for longer.

During the first 7 days

  • Avoid chemical wheel cleaners.
  • Wash only with mild car shampoo, clean water and a soft wash mitt or cloth.
  • Avoid automatic car washes and aggressive pressure washing.

Ongoing care

  • Use a pH-neutral wheel cleaner suitable for refurbished or powder-coated wheels.
  • Do not use acidic or strongly alkaline wheel-cleaning products.
  • Avoid abrasive brushes, scouring pads or harsh cleaning tools.
  • Remove brake dust regularly rather than allowing heavy build-up.
  • Keep pressure-washer nozzles a sensible distance from the wheel surface.
